Why consider building a water park instead of renovating the Hawthorne and Jackson community pools?

0

Maintenance costs for these two pools (which have aged beyond a pool’s typical life cycle) have become extreme. A water park has the ability to lower operational costs, generate more revenue, and accommodate more patrons with larger non-swimming areas. Also, residents identified in the Leisure Services Plan that a water park facility is its second most important project behind what is now U.S. Cellular Park.
